The regional headquarters of Brazos County (Brazos County) is located in Bryan (Bryan) with a population of 82,118 people. The distance as the crow flies from Brazos County's regional headquarters Bryan to United States's capital Washington (Washington) is approximately 1,985 km (1,234 mi).
